Output 0198c23f659feda109f837ca8f6e5e7924cd489c68b9fe84c2013ced2561e012:1

value
1263425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e659e2f21eb4c94d111fcf342a6d44e3dbcbb14e OP_EQUAL
address
3Nh1266nYqePPviLWsxzkSNGs1q8xnFG6Z
transaction
0198c23f659feda109f837ca8f6e5e7924cd489c68b9fe84c2013ced2561e012
spent
true